The 3-dot menu. Yes, it has small text. But you won’t be actually using it very often, this is what is there:

Your Reading Lists (no, these are shopping lists)
Goodreads (better than nothing, I guess, but slow)
Amazon Kids (advertising this service)
Web Browser (good for almost nothing)
Settings (once you are set, you’re set)
Legal (if you are not bored enough)
—-
Create New Collection (again, once these are set, you are set)

No more redundant Shop Kindle Store.

This expands when you are in a collection to show other Collection operations (Add/Remove, rename, Hide, Delete).

The FILTER and SORT drop down menus are unchanged.

Quote:
Originally Posted by jhowell View Post
I understand your criticism of the new release. However I want to point out that you do not have to swipe page by page to move within the library. Tap on the "x of y" label on the bottom the the screen and a dialog will pop up that lets you go to any specific numbered page or to titles/authors starting with whatever text you enter.
